Video: Socially responsible public procurement - protecting worker's rights

Socially responsible public procurement (SRPP) is about achieving positive social outcomes in public contracts. This video shows how public procurement can be used to help social enterprises that protect workers' rights by ensuring ethical and transparent supply chains.

This example is taken from the report "Making Socially Responsible Public Procurement Work: 71 Good Practice Cases", co-written by ICLEI Europe, which shows the range of opportunities available to public buyers to use their procurement strategically to deliver real social outcomes, improving the quality of human lives in Europe and beyond.
